WebJun 29, 2024 · At age 16, Perry decided to pursue a career in evangelical music, and Red Hill Records published her commercially unsuccessful debut album, Katy Hudson (2001). She relocated to Los Angeles when she was 17 to pursue a career in secular music, and she eventually took on the stage name “Katy Perry” derived from her mother’s maiden name.
